It wasn’t just Jessie Buckley’s night at the Golden Globes, we think it’s safe to say that it’s Jessie’s season.

She picked up her first award of the year at the Critics Choice Awards last weekend.

Now she walked away with her first Golden Globe for her performance in Hamnet.

“It was such an extraordinary set to be part of because we were telling the story of probably the most famous Brit that ever lived, and we had a Chinese director, a lot of Irish, a mostly Polish crew, beside our British family,” the Kerry woman said as she accepted her award.

She gushed about “the incredible women I am honoured to stand beside in this category”, saying: “Julia Roberts, you are, like, a hero to us all, thank you. Jennifer [Lawrence], Renate [Reinsve], Eva [Victor], Tessa [Thompson] – God, I’d watch you anytime, anywhere. You blow my mind.”

“This is a real, real honour. I love what I do, and I love being part of this industry. Thank you.”

She also gave her husband, who usually stays out of the spotlight, a shoutout on the night.

“My husband, he’s really been enjoying the free canapés and cocktails, so thank you so much for having us along!”

Hamnet also won Best Picture, Drama on the night to the delight of the whole gang.
